Kinds Of Stress Washers



When it concerns press washing, recognizing the various sorts of pressure washers readily available can make a considerable difference in your cleansing performance.

You'll normally encounter three major kinds: electric, gas, and warm water stress washers.

Electric pressure washing machines are optimal for light-duty tasks, such as washing vehicles or cleansing outdoor patios. They're quieter, simpler to make use of, and excellent for smaller sized jobs around your home.

If you require more power for harder jobs, gas stress washers are the way to go. They're extra powerful and can handle heavy-duty tasks like stripping paint or cleansing big driveways. Nonetheless, they call for more upkeep and can be a bit louder.

For those really challenging work, hot water stress washers provide the best cleansing power. They heat up the water, making it reliable for removing grease and oil discolorations. These are typically utilized in commercial settings however can be beneficial for household customers taking on challenging cleansing tasks.



Picking the best sort of stress washer for your requirements will certainly assist you conserve effort and time, guaranteeing you do the job properly.

Best Practices for Stress Laundering



One of the most effective practices for stress washing is to begin with a complete analysis of the surface area you'll be cleaning. Check for any kind of damages, loose materials, or locations that need special treatment. This will help you readjust your stress and strategy accordingly.

Next off, pick the best nozzle and stress setup for the job. A wide-angle nozzle is great for fragile surfaces, while a narrow one works well for harder stains. Constantly begin with the lowest stress and gradually boost it if required.

Before you begin, clear the location of any type of challenges and shield plants, windows, and other surfaces that may be harmed by the spray.

When washing, maintain the nozzle at a consistent distance from the surface area, and utilize sweeping movements to avoid touches. Job from top to bottom to make sure that dust and particles fall away as you clean.

Finally, rinse the location thoroughly to eliminate any kind of soap or cleaning service deposits. After you're done, inspect your job to ensure you didn't miss any kind of spots.

Complying with these ideal methods will help you accomplish the best outcomes while extending the life of your surfaces.
